Product Use and End of Life


In addition to reducing a products end-of-life impact through product content considerations, AMD technology can also extend the useful life of computers and motherboards. With the introduction of the AMD Opteron™ and AMD Athlon™ 64 microprocessors for server, workstation, desktop and portable PCs, AMD offers customers a computing solution that can address their current and future needs on the same system, thereby extending the life of that system. AMD 64™ technology allows users to run both 32- and 64-bit applications on the same computing platform. In addition, motherboards can often be reused when converting to AMD dual core technology. For example, Dual-Core AMD Opteron™ processors can be inserted into existing 940-pin sockets that support 90nm products. AMD Athlon™ 64 X2 Dual-Core processors can be inserted into existing 939-pin sockets. A BIOS update is all that is required, saving time, costs and environmental impacts while increasing performance and value.
